"DAGStoreConfig": {
{
Name: "RootDir",
Type: "string",
Comment: `Path to the dagstore root directory. This directory contains three
subdirectories, which can be symlinked to alternative locations if
need be:
- ./transients: caches unsealed deals that have been fetched from the
storage subsystem for serving retrievals.
- ./indices: stores shard indices.
- ./datastore: holds the KV store tracking the state of every shard
known to the DAG store.
Default value: <LOTUS_MARKETS_PATH>/dagstore (split deployment) or
<LOTUS_MINER_PATH>/dagstore (monolith deployment)`,
},
{
Name: "MaxConcurrentIndex",
Type: "int",
Comment: `The maximum amount of indexing jobs that can run simultaneously.
0 means unlimited.
Default value: 5.`,
},
{
Name: "MaxConcurrentReadyFetches",
Type: "int",
Comment: `The maximum amount of unsealed deals that can be fetched simultaneously
from the storage subsystem. 0 means unlimited.
Default value: 0 (unlimited).`,
},
{
Name: "MaxConcurrentUnseals",
Type: "int",
Comment: `The maximum amount of unseals that can be processed simultaneously
from the storage subsystem. 0 means unlimited.
Default value: 0 (unlimited).`,
},
{
Name: "MaxConcurrencyStorageCalls",
Type: "int",
Comment: `The maximum number of simultaneous inflight API calls to the storage
subsystem.
Default value: 100.`,
},
{
Name: "GCInterval",
Type: "Duration",
Comment: `The time between calls to periodic dagstore GC, in time.Duration string
representation, e.g. 1m, 5m, 1h.
Default value: 1 minute.`,
},
},

"EventsConfig": {
{
Name: "DisableRealTimeFilterAPI",
Type: "bool",
Comment: `DisableRealTimeFilterAPI will disable the RealTimeFilterAPI that can create and query filters for actor events as they are emitted.
The API is enabled when Fevm.EnableEthRPC or EnableActorEventsAPI is true, but can be disabled selectively with this flag.`,
},
{
Name: "DisableHistoricFilterAPI",
Type: "bool",
Comment: `DisableHistoricFilterAPI will disable the HistoricFilterAPI that can create and query filters for actor events
that occurred in the past. HistoricFilterAPI maintains a queryable index of events.
The API is enabled when Fevm.EnableEthRPC or EnableActorEventsAPI is true, but can be disabled selectively with this flag.`,
},
{
Name: "EnableActorEventsAPI",
Type: "bool",
Comment: `EnableActorEventsAPI enables the Actor events API that enables clients to consume events
emitted by (smart contracts + built-in Actors).
This will also enable the RealTimeFilterAPI and HistoricFilterAPI by default, but they can be
disabled by setting their respective Disable* options.`,
},
{
Name: "FilterTTL",
Type: "Duration",
Comment: `FilterTTL specifies the time to live for actor event filters. Filters that haven't been accessed longer than
this time become eligible for automatic deletion.`,
},
{
Name: "MaxFilters",
Type: "int",
Comment: `MaxFilters specifies the maximum number of filters that may exist at any one time.`,
},
{
Name: "MaxFilterResults",
Type: "int",
Comment: `MaxFilterResults specifies the maximum number of results that can be accumulated by an actor event filter.`,
},
{
Name: "MaxFilterHeightRange",
Type: "uint64",
Comment: `MaxFilterHeightRange specifies the maximum range of heights that can be used in a filter (to avoid querying
the entire chain)`,
},
{
Name: "DatabasePath",
Type: "string",
Comment: `DatabasePath is the full path to a sqlite database that will be used to index actor events to
support the historic filter APIs. If the database does not exist it will be created. The directory containing
the database must already exist and be writeable. If a relative path is provided here, sqlite treats it as
relative to the CWD (current working directory).`,
},
},
"FaultReporterConfig": {
{
Name: "EnableConsensusFaultReporter",
Type: "bool",
Comment: `EnableConsensusFaultReporter controls whether the node will monitor and
report consensus faults. When enabled, the node will watch for malicious
behaviors like double-mining and parent grinding, and submit reports to the
network. This can earn reporter rewards, but is not guaranteed. Nodes should
enable fault reporting with care, as it may increase resource usage, and may
generate gas fees without earning rewards.`,
},
{
Name: "ConsensusFaultReporterDataDir",
Type: "string",
Comment: `ConsensusFaultReporterDataDir is the path where fault reporter state will be
persisted. This directory should have adequate space and permissions for the
node process.`,
},
{
Name: "ConsensusFaultReporterAddress",
Type: "string",
Comment: `ConsensusFaultReporterAddress is the wallet address used for submitting
ReportConsensusFault messages. It will pay for gas fees, and receive any
rewards. This address should have adequate funds to cover gas fees.`,
},
},

"IndexProviderConfig": {
{
Name: "Enable",
Type: "bool",
Comment: `Enable set whether to enable indexing announcement to the network and expose endpoints that
allow indexer nodes to process announcements. Enabled by default.`,
},
{
Name: "EntriesCacheCapacity",
Type: "int",
Comment: `EntriesCacheCapacity sets the maximum capacity to use for caching the indexing advertisement
entries. Defaults to 1024 if not specified. The cache is evicted using LRU policy. The
maximum storage used by the cache is a factor of EntriesCacheCapacity, EntriesChunkSize and
the length of multihashes being advertised. For example, advertising 128-bit long multihashes
with the default EntriesCacheCapacity, and EntriesChunkSize means the cache size can grow to
256MiB when full.`,
},
{
Name: "EntriesChunkSize",
Type: "int",
Comment: `EntriesChunkSize sets the maximum number of multihashes to include in a single entries chunk.
Defaults to 16384 if not specified. Note that chunks are chained together for indexing
advertisements that include more multihashes than the configured EntriesChunkSize.`,
},
{
Name: "TopicName",
Type: "string",
Comment: `TopicName sets the topic name on which the changes to the advertised content are announced.
If not explicitly specified, the topic name is automatically inferred from the network name
in following format: '/indexer/ingest/<network-name>'
Defaults to empty, which implies the topic name is inferred from network name.`,
},
{
Name: "PurgeCacheOnStart",
Type: "bool",
Comment: `PurgeCacheOnStart sets whether to clear any cached entries chunks when the provider engine
starts. By default, the cache is rehydrated from previously cached entries stored in
datastore if any is present.`,
},
},
